This recipe was extracted from The universal cookery book (1887) by Gertrude Strohm, page 57. The excerpt below is the record exactly as published.

French Twist Bread. Take one quart of light dough raised with home- made yeast ; mix in a large taWespoonful of sweet butter, a saltspoon of salt, and one egg
